The 1882 Alabama gubernatorial election took place on August 7, 1882, in order to elect the governor of Alabama.

Results
Party | Candidate | Votes | % | |
---|---|---|---|---|
Democratic | Edward A. O'Neal | 102,617 | 68.70 | |
Republican | James L. Sheffield | 46,742 | 31.30 | |
Other | Write-ins | 2 | >0.01 | |
Total votes | 149,361 | 100.00 | ||
Democratic hold |
